Provides a grant between $ 2,500-$5,500 to City of Lakewood homeowners and residents for exterior paint, supplies and labor to paint their home. Participants will be educated on lead safety issues. Property will be inspected by the agency (not a Building Dept. inspection) prior to approval, after prep work for the painting is done, and after work is completed. Amount of grant will be limited to amount of painting required as well as income guidelines.

**Process can take over 90 days and is dependent on funding, program not appropriate for emergency situations** Provides funding address a variety of high priority housing based health and safety hazards in housing occupied by low- and moderate-income households, especially those with children. Funding is available for owner-occupied homes and residential rental properties. Both single-family and multi-family units (4 or less units) are eligible. Priority is given to homeowners. Issues that can be addressed by this program include: Issues that can be addressed by this program are: *Radon *Asbestos *Moisture Intrusion (Address cause of moisture) *Electrical Hazards (GFI outlets) *Fall & Trip Hazards (hand rails, stairway lighting, grab bars) *Absent Carbon Monoxide & Smoke Detectors *Pests & Mice *Excess Cold (insulation, excess ventilation)
